On: Tue, Sep 23, 2003 at 01:04:41PM -0230,Bill Schipper Wrote:

} How would do the following?
}
} - when someone requests a subscription, listserv inserts a link that when clicked sends approval and adds the subscriber.    I see notices like that from one list I manage, distributed from West Virginia, but not from listserv messages distributed from my home institution.   Is this an option that I set in the headers to the lists?   Or does the system admin have to set this?

Perhaps they are running different releases of Listserv.  Only the most
recent include the link.

} - moderated lists:   until very recently I was reading email with a unix client (either mutt or pine), both of which add "Resent-to:" headers to a message (via the bounce command), which is, I am told, how listserv knows a message has been approved.   Normally I use Outlook Express to read mail, but OE does not know anything about Resent-to: headers.   This puts me in the position of having to read the messages first, and if they are approved, logging on to our main system via telnet or webmail, selecting the message and bouncing it back to listserv.   OK for quiet lists, but time-consuming for chatty ones.

Why do you feel you must resend them at all?  If you just reply to the
approval request, make sure the hex number is still in the subject (an
added "Re:" is not a problem) and as the text, just the single line
"OK".

I also use Mutt on a Unix system, and just OK them.  If you are going to
alter or add comments to the message, yes, then it must be resent.  In
that case, dump OE and use a decent mailer such as Eudora or Pegasus.
One or both of those do "Resent".

} - also on moderated lists:   Listserv most often prepends a message to messages sent to moderators for approval.   But from time to time it does not.   It is possible something is not set up quite correctly.   Any suggestions?

That copy of listserv may need maintenance or upgradeing.  I have never
seen that.
